Blind band camp back for second run

Publication details

"Blind band camp back for second run" was published on August 2, 2006 in Worthington News (SNP), page 14.
It includes a graphic.
Garth Bishop and Dan Trittschuh are the authors.

Subjects

It covers the topic marching bands.
It features the organization Ohio State School for the Blind.
It covers the city Columbus.

Full text

Available at Worthington Libraries on microfilm roll number 1295417024. Contact library staff for more information.
